The comedy side of the Coen Brothers career has always been less interesting to me then their more serious yarns like Miller’s Crossing and No Country For Old Men but I frikkin’ love this trailer.
How exciting, how confident in their storytelling are these guys right now?
We’ve seen Tilda Swinton, George Clooney, Frances McDormand, Richard Jenkins and John Malkovich in hundreds of movies but as soon as you put them in a Coen Brothers environment, those guys have that Tarantino knack for making them become larger than life characters with a few extended shots and memorable actions.
The only thing I didn’t particularly like is a goofy Brad Pitt - this alongside his macho man action star persona in Troy, are two over-acting sides of his career that make you think he is a bad actor, when he really isn’t.

Focus Features are releasing this one on September 12th (October 17th in the U.K.) and I will gladly eat my words come then if this isn’t one of the best films of the year but from the looks of things, the Coens have hit it big again.
To do something as cool, fresh and fun as this just 12 months after something like No Country For Old Men… well it’s incredible.
